<p/><br></br><p><b> About the Book </b></p></br></br><p>This selection of writings by the Marxist-Humanist philosopher and revolutionary Raya Dunayevskaya grapples with major themes in Marx's ideas and activities.</p><p/><br></br><p><b> Book Synopsis </b></p></br></br><p><em>Marx's Philosophy of Revolution in Permanence for Our Day</em>, a selection of writings by the Marxist-Humanist philosopher and revolutionary Raya Dunayevskaya, brings out the contemporary urgency of Marx's work as a philosophy of revolution in permanence. This volume argues that dialectics permeates the totality of Marx's body of ideas and activities. Major themes include Marx's transformation of the Hegelian dialectic; the inseparability of Marx's economics, humanism, and dialectic; the battle of ideas with post-Marx Marxism, beginning with Engels; Black liberation, internationalism, and women's liberation; today's burning question of the relationship between spontaneity, organization, and philosophy; the emergence of counter-revolution from within the revolution; and the problem of what happens after the revolution.</p><p/><br></br><p><b> About the Author </b></p></br></br><p><strong>Raya Dunayevskaya</strong> (1910-1987), founder of Marxist-Humanism, was secretary to Leon Trotsky in exile in Mexico (1937-38). Her major writings include <em>Marxism and Freedom</em> (1957); <em>Philosophy and Revolution</em> (1973);<em>Rosa Luxemburg, Women's Liberation, and Marx's Philosophy of Revolution</em> (1982); and <em>American Civilization on Trial</em> (1963). </p><p><br /><strong>Franklin Dmitryev</strong> is co-Trustee of the Raya Dunayevskaya Memorial Fund, National Organizer of News and Letters Committees, and co-editor of <em>Russia: From Proletarian Revolution to State-Capitalist Counter-Revolution</em> (Brill, 2017). He has written numerous articles on Dunayevskaya's thought, environmental justice, and social issues. </p>
